RBR50 WiFI router kicked the bucket this morning and won't connect again
My RBR50 router was working fine until my connection just dropped this morning. I checked the back of the router and I saw that the power light was flashing red with a white ring at the top. I searched it up and it said that it was a corrupted firmware. I tried restarting it but it turns green during the startup process and started flashing red again. I also tried doing a factory reset but it doesn't seem to want to do anything? I thought I could go into the app and try updating it, but that didn't work, I also tried going to the default IP address to see if I could do anything on that end but I wasn't able to connect to it at all. I've run out of ideas on what to do and its currently sitting bricked. Help.
